How did the development of vernacular language affect the world?
- As a result, vernacular language empowered women and lead towards greater freedom of expression and by the fifteenth century, writings by women were no longer oddities (McCash, 2008). Additionally, advances in technology and the import of papermaking techniques were important for the rise of vernacular language (Slavitt, 1999).

What is an example of a vernacular language?
- Vernacular languages, often used for a relatively narrow range of informal functions, include ethnic or tribal languages which are usually the first languages learned by people from those ethnic or tribal groups. The most typical example of vernacular language is Black English Vernacular in America.
